The median household income in Raymond, MS is $46,875, which is 36.0% below the national average of $73,224. Per capita income is $14,256. The poverty rate of 18.2% is lower than the MS state average of 23.5%. The Gini index of income inequality is 0.4534, where 0 represents perfect equality and 1 represents maximum inequality. The unemployment rate is 2.9%, compared to the state average of 7.0%. 13.5%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The average commute time is 16 minutes, with 9.1% working from home.
